Description - Mplinuxman



Mplinuxman is a manager for the MPMan F60 portable MP3 Player. This player has PC connectivity through USB and it comes bundled with Windows manager software, which has its limitations. The main one being it cant be used on Linux! Well now you can, Mplinuxman uses Linux Kernel support for USB devices, and can be set up for hot swapping. If you own an MPMan F60 its time to wipe those windows and use Mplinuxman. Features Easy to use interface using GTK 2: Downloading, uploading files to and from the player, deleteing,re-ordering files on the player Playlist loading/saving and can Create a random list of files to fit on the players available memory Hot plugging, Mplinuxman can be set to start/stop when you Connect/disconnect the MPMan Lets you upload MP3s from the player to your PC unlike the Windows version Uses Default Linux console font to display ID3 tags on the player!
